As the digital landscape continues to evolve, the concept of database management emerges as a pivotal component of technological strategy. But what happens when a business finds itself tethered to a singular vendor? This phenomenon, known as vendor lock-in, can constrict operational agility and stymie innovation. In a world where data-centric decisions are paramount, ensuring that your database solution offers flexibility is not merely a safeguard—it’s a necessity. Let’s embark on a journey to explore how you can future-proof your data strategies while meticulously avoiding the pitfalls of vendor lock-in.
The paradox is striking: businesses often select database management systems based on immediacy and familiarity, yet this leads to a constricted horizon. In doing so, firms may overlook the broader implications of their choices. Vendor lock-in is characterized by proprietary formats and a lack of scalability, rendering migration burdensome and unwieldy. To mitigate this, one must adopt a discerning perspective on database solutions. The key is to prioritize platforms that embody interoperability and openness.
When evaluating candidate database software, consider the following attributes:
- Open Standards: At the forefront of future-proofing your data, the proclivity towards open standards cannot be overstated. Whether it’s SQL-based systems or NoSQL alternatives, look for databases that support common protocols and formats. This ensures seamless integration with other systems, enhancing portability and reducing dependency on a single vendor.
- Cloud Compatibility: With the meteoric rise of cloud computing, ensure your chosen database software can operate efficiently in hybrid or multi-cloud environments. Enterprise-level flexibility requires the capability to store and manage data across various platforms, allowing for dynamic scaling and improved resilience against vendor contingencies.
- Data Portability: Future-proof databases must facilitate the effortless transfer of data. Proprietary lock-in often hampers data movement, making it imperative to select databases that offer robust export features. By enabling smooth transitions between platforms, organizations can pivot as needs evolve.
Now, let’s delve into some of the leading database software options that exemplify these tenets. These offerings promise not just immediate efficacy but sustainable longevity in a world that demands rapid adaptability.
1. PostgreSQL
Renowned for its robustness and performance, PostgreSQL stands as a paragon of open-source RDBMS. This versatile software supports SQL standards while accommodating NoSQL functionality, making it an excellent choice for varied data structures. PostgreSQL’s active community fosters ongoing development, and its compatibility with multiple extensions means that it can adapt to your needs rather than confine you.
2. MongoDB
For organizations leaning towards NoSQL, MongoDB is an exemplary choice. Its document-oriented architecture permits unparalleled flexibility in data modeling. With its cloud capabilities, businesses can deploy MongoDB across virtually any environment, facilitating easy data migration and scaling. Its rich ecosystem of tools further augments operational capabilities without the specter of vendor lock-in looming large.
3. MariaDB
A fork of MySQL, MariaDB redefines expectations in the RDBMS landscape. With its open-source nature and compatibility with MySQL protocols, companies can switch seamlessly between the two. What sets MariaDB apart is its scalable architecture designed for cloud environments, ensuring that businesses can grow without being ensnared by proprietary limitations.
4. Couchbase
If you’re on the lookout for a highly scalable NoSQL database, Couchbase is noteworthy. It combines the ACID properties of traditional databases with the agility of NoSQL design, allowing organizations to handle diverse data types. Couchbase’s multi-dimensional scaling ensures businesses can handle present needs while future-proofing against unforeseen demands.
In addition to the software itself, consider the ecosystem that surrounds your database choice. The community, support channels, and third-party tools can significantly influence your operational fluidity. Engaging with communities can unveil new methodologies for leveraging your database, thus amplifying its utility.
Additionally, the cost structure of your database solution can have lingering repercussions. Evaluate not just the initial expenditure but the long-term financial implications tied to operational costs, licensing, and necessary enhancements. Embrace platforms that offer transparent pricing models and self-hosted options, ensuring that you aren’t entrapped by exorbitant fees that lock you into a single vendor’s ecosystem.
As the adage goes, “Change is the only constant.” In this vein, consistency in your data strategy can play an ironic role. Emphasizing flexibility across your database solutions forms a bulwark against rapid technological evolution that could otherwise render a proprietary system obsolete. Continuous assessment and an eye towards future developments will allow your organization to pivot with agility.
In summary, future-proofing your data requires a multifaceted approach that prioritizes interoperability, scalability, and open standards. By judiciously selecting database software laden with these attributes, organizations not only circumvent the snares of vendor lock-in but also lay the groundwork for future innovations. Embrace a culture of adaptability, so when the digital tides inevitably shift, your organization is not just prepared but positioned to thrive.
Keep in mind, the journey toward avoiding vendor lock-in is a proactive endeavor. It begins with thoughtful selection and culminates in an organizational commitment to remain agile in the face of change. With the right strategies in place, your data will not just endure; it will flourish.